Transaction 2b366bfbed693497151e002c308885bbb70820ca84e7049f00526664577617a4
1 Input
1 Outputs
- 2b366bfbed693497151e002c308885bbb70820ca84e7049f00526664577617a4:0
value 126413
address 1HDWAto9mD4vwZkxE7RZ4nxvgYcA5vJQpG